基于M/P/C/C优先权排队论的呼损性能分析OA北大核心CSTPCD
Call blocking performance analysis based on M/P/C/C priority queuing theory
为了在当今业务种类繁多的移动通信系统中更好地满足各种用户的业务服务质量保障需求,提出了一种基于M/P/C/C的自相似优先权排队模型,并对基于强占优先权以及非强占优先权的呼损性能进行了仿真分析。由仿真结果可知,不论信道资源充足与否,两种优先权策略均实现了对不同属性用户业务有差别的服务,且基于强占优先权策略更能保障高优先级业务的服务质量,但是以降低低优先级业务的服务质量为代价的。
A self-similarity queuing model based on M/P/C/C is proposed in this paper to meet the QoS needs of the various useres in the mobile communication system. The simulation analysis was performed based on preemptive priority and non-preemp-tive priority call blocking performance.
